Middle Ear Barotrauma' (MEBT) is a condition affecting the middle ear, characterized by damage to the ear caused by significant changes in ambient pressure. It is most commonly associated with activities where rapid altitude or depth changes occur, such as air travel, scuba diving, and skydiving. MEBT can range from mild discomfort to severe pain and can lead to various complications if not properly managed.
Causes[edit]
The primary cause of Middle Ear Barotrauma is the failure of the Eustachian tube to equalize pressure between the middle ear and the external environment. The Eustachian tube, which connects the middle ear to the back of the nose, allows the body to balance the air pressure on both sides of the eardrum. When this tube is blocked or fails to open properly, pressure differences can cause the eardrum to bulge, leading to pain, discomfort, and sometimes injury.
Symptoms[edit]
Symptoms of Middle Ear Barotrauma include:
- Ear pain or discomfort
- Feeling of fullness or pressure in the ear
- Slight to moderate hearing loss
- Tinnitus (ringing in the ear)
- Dizziness or vertigo
- In severe cases, bleeding from the ear or rupture of the eardrum
Prevention[edit]
Preventing Middle Ear Barotrauma involves strategies to ensure the Eustachian tube functions properly, especially during activities known to cause rapid pressure changes. These strategies include:
- Yawning or swallowing during ascent and descent
- Using nasal decongestants before and during flights or dives
- Performing the Valsalva maneuver to forcibly equalize ear pressure
- Using filtered earplugs designed to equalize pressure
Treatment[edit]
Treatment for Middle Ear Barotrauma focuses on relieving pain, treating any infections that may occur, and facilitating the healing of the eardrum if damaged. Methods include:
- Over-the-counter pain relievers
- Nasal decongestants and nasal steroids to reduce inflammation and promote drainage
- Antibiotics if an infection is present
- In severe cases, surgical intervention may be necessary to repair a ruptured eardrum or relieve pressure
Complications[edit]
If left untreated, Middle Ear Barotrauma can lead to several complications, including:
- Chronic ear pain
- Persistent hearing loss
- Tympanic membrane perforation
- Secondary infections, such as otitis media
- Cholesteatoma, a type of skin cyst in the middle ear
